PORTLAND Ore. (KPTV) – Multiple people were injured in a seven-car crash on I-5 Tuesday afternoon, Tualatin Valley Fire & Rescue (TVFR) said.

Around 4 p.m., TVFR was called to the Interstate 5 northbound Nyberg Street off-ramp with initial reports that one car was on its top and the driver was trapped.When Tualatin police got to the scene, they reported to firefighters that multiple cars were involved and a second person was trapped in a car on its side.

TVFR helped get the two people trapped in separate cars out by stabilizing the cars with a system of struts and shoring devices. Both people were in critical condition and were taken to hospitals.

The people in four other cars had minor injuries but did not need to be taken to the hospital.

The Oregon State Police will be investigating the cause of the crash.
